TassimoHack: Unterschied zwischen den Versionen
Pk (Diskussion | Beiträge) nice one from c3o (cf. plob) |
Keine Bearbeitungszusammenfassung |
||
Zeile 62: | Zeile 62: | ||
== Alarm Clock Internals == | == Alarm Clock Internals == | ||
FIXME: | FIXME: Oscilloscope picture | ||
An alarm clock was chosen at random. | An alarm clock was chosen at random. | ||
Zeile 79: | Zeile 79: | ||
This microcontroller has an internal 4 MHz oscillator, 6 I/O ports and a built-in A/D converter for analog input purposes. | This microcontroller has an internal 4 MHz oscillator, 6 I/O ports and a built-in A/D converter for analog input purposes. | ||
FIXME: Original tassimo picture | |||
[[Bild:Tassimo-schematic.png|thumb|right|200px|Eagle schematic]] | [[Bild:Tassimo-schematic.png|thumb|right|200px|Eagle schematic]] | ||
Zeile 95: | Zeile 96: | ||
For simplicity of the toolchain, we decided to program the firmware in assembly. | For simplicity of the toolchain, we decided to program the firmware in assembly. | ||
FIXME: | FIXME: Toolchain, programming (PICkit2) | ||
== Installation == | == Installation == | ||
Zeile 104: | Zeile 105: | ||
[[Bild:Tassimo-port.jpg|thumb|right|200px|Alarm input port]] | [[Bild:Tassimo-port.jpg|thumb|right|200px|Alarm input port]] | ||
FIXME: Installed-by-the-bed picture | |||
== Source Code & Schematics == | |||
Source code and schematics are available under [http://www.gnu.org/copyleft/gpl.html GNU GPL]: | |||
[[Bild:TassimoHack-0.9.tgz]] | |||
[[Kategorie:Life_Hacks]] | [[Kategorie:Life_Hacks]] | ||
[[Kategorie:WhateverLab]] | [[Kategorie:WhateverLab]] | ||
[[Kategorie:Projekte]] | [[Kategorie:Projekte]] |